Transaction 31265161894989d280ed5d0386e3c000abf18a6e18f0e737491871190889271f

1 Input
2 Outputs
  • 31265161894989d280ed5d0386e3c000abf18a6e18f0e737491871190889271f:0
  • value  103355363
    address  33bmo5U36Nb9adrEz7gGkSJ1p5kh4rwWfF
  • 31265161894989d280ed5d0386e3c000abf18a6e18f0e737491871190889271f:1
  • value  520000
    address  1F6Mj9KBKfC2wTbEFSYMF7D28z2irCCD5T